  • Patent number: 8186919
    Abstract: A lock washer includes a planar washer body formed of a sheet of resilient metal having a selected thickness no less than the pitch thread of the bolt with which it is to be used. First and second lock tabs integral with the body extend radially outward of the central aperture, wherein each of the tabs has a radially inward facing, straight, free edge transverse to a radius of the body, and each of the tabs is displaced by a spring bend to one side of the plane of the body. The washer body is etched to a selected lesser thickness in the area of the spring bend to provide a selected spring force when the tab is pushed down to the plane of the body.

  • Patent number: 7641429
    Abstract: The locking nut and bolt system utilizes a bolt with thread having a plurality of notches generally longitudinally spaced in a predetermined pattern. Each notch has a lock face and an opposing slope. The locking unit carries one or more tines. The tine has a distal tine end adapted to latch onto the lock face of the notch on the bolt and, when the distal tine end is not disposed in one or more notches, the tine end moves on the bolt thread crest. When the distal tine end is in the notch or notches, the lock face of the notch prevents counter-rotational movement of the bolt with respect to the nut when the distal tine end abuts the lock face. The locking unit supports the tine and may be cylindrical, rectangular or on a perpendicular support face normal to a radial plane through the axial centerline of the nut thread. The locking unit may be on a nut insert or may be carried on the leg of a U, J or S-shaped clip. The locking unit may be recessed as a blind hole.

  • Patent number: 7073995
    Abstract: An attachment system, which is to be introduced in a mounting opening (5) of a hollow body (3), includes a rear engagement member (4) for engaging from behind holding projection (17.1, 17.2) of the hollow body (3), at least one stop (6, 37) for engaging edges of outer sides of the hollow body which limit the mounting opening (5) and connected with the rear engagement member (4) by a screw, and a device providing for a relative rotational movement between the stop (6) and the rear engagement member (4) about an axis of the fastening means (7; 35) and formed as a transformation device (9; 31) for converting a translational movement of the screw (7; 35) relative to the stop (6) in a rotational movement of the rear engagement member (4) relative to the stop.
